KLCC IN OUR COMMUNITY:
Listening to Listeners

  • Steve Barton, General Manager, KLCC
  • Don Hein, Program Director, KLCC

KLCC is planning to move its broadcast studios into the "downtown community" by the end of this year. The move to a new state-of-the-art facility and the potential for better public service begs the question: What does our community want from its radio station.

Rather than simply answer your questions about KLCC, the station's staff and management want to hear what City Club members think we should be asking the community about the value and importance of a public radio station that truly serves the public interest.

KLCC General Manager Steve Barton and Program Director Don Hein will update you on the new studio's location and the vision they have for public service in the new facility. Then they'll ask the tables to discuss their media habits, and how those habits might affect their expectations/ideas for public radio in our community. We'll use the second half of the Q & A session to present some of City Club's best thinking about directions for the future of public broadcasting in our community.

The First Question will be asked by public radio station KRVM's General Manager Randy Larson.
